Search
Home page
Browse
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
#
Store
Blog
Advertise
Add a definition
User settings
Browse
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
#
Store
Blog
Advertise
Search
tchoin
Share definition
It's a word used in
French
meaning "
bitch
" or "
whore
".
"La
gow
là, c'est peut-être une
fille
bien
mais
on préfère les tchoins." (this girl is certainly a good girl but we prefer the bitches.)
by
Alpaga
April 13, 2017
Flag
Get the
tchoin
mug.
More random definitions